Express train delay, snag for passengers

Due to the delay of over twenty minutes at the Rambukkana Station the Colombo Fort-Kandy express train which leaves Colombo at 5.45 p.m. is causing much inconvenience to those travelling to Kandy. This results in them missing their last bus to their destinations.

This delay of over twenty minutes is for the change of the Engine with better pulling power but the train from Colombo has to wait at the Rambukkana Station for another baby train to come from Kandy before the engine could be changed. This is a daily occurrence.

For example on September 23, this express train left Colombo Fort dead on schedule at 5.45 p.m. and was keeping to schedule till it arrived at the Rambukkana Station it was announced that there will be a delay of 20 minutes.

The passengers were made to kick their heels and wait at the station for the arrival of the baby train for the change of engine with better pulling power. The time was 7.40 p.m. and the baby train arrived after 8 p.m. and the detachment and attachment of engines took a further 10 minutes and the train left for Kandy at 8.10 p.m., a delay of 30 minutes.

The daily travellers by this train state that this delay could be eliminated to some extent if the change of engines could be done at the next station which is Kadigamuwa without keeping the train to Kandy waiting for over 20 minutes at the Rambukkana Station where similar engines with better pulling power are available. When this train reached Kandy on that day it was nearly 9.30 p.m. – late by nearly 40 minutes and by that time most of the last buses to the suburban areas had left the Kandy bus stand.

Thus the poor public were compelled to hire out three wheelers paying exorbitant sums which they could ill-afford or trudge their way back home.

      I’m a frequent traveller from Fort to Kandy by ICE leaving colombo at 15:35.In last two weeks ,every day i’v travelled by above train was late for least 30 minutes to Peradeniya.
      Mostly it was happening on rainy days and specially engine class is M5(Hitachi).
      But some days above mentioned train pulled by M9(Alstom)on same weather condition won’t delay.
      As a passengers I feel,power of M5 locomotive is not enough for mountain railways or locomotive weight is not enough for its traction.

      My suggestion is to,Use M9 or M6 class locomotives for up country rail roads.It will menimize unnecessory delays and expences to the SLR.
